In Clark and Shelby soybean (Glycine max [L.] Merr.) seedlings, hypocotyl elongation was inhibited and hypocotyl swelling and root dry weight were increased by a temperature of 25 C. At 20 and 30 C, development was normal, as was development of Hawkeye and Mandarin soybean seedlings at all three temperatures. The respiratory rates of mycelia of the mesophilic fungus, Aspergillus niger, and the thermophilic fungus, Thermomyces lanuginosus, were comparable at their respective temperature optima for growth. The respiratory rate of A. niger was independent of changes in temperature between 15 and 40 C. The respiratory rate of T. lanuginosus increased with increase in temperature between 25 and 55 C.
